Pharmaceutical Compounding
Compounding, labeled as personalized medicine preparation, offers a unique service for patients and prescribers. This historical practice involves mixing medications personalized to specific needs, often when standard options are inadequate. Justifications for compounding can include dosage form modification – such as converting pills into lozenges – addressing allergies to inactive ingredients, or combining multiple medications into a single dosage. Ultimately, compounding provides a valuable resource for enhanced patient care and treatment outcomes.

Pharmaceutical Route: From Principal Pharmaceutical Substance to Final Dosage Form
The creation of a therapeutic agent is a complex more info venture, beginning with the production of the active pharmaceutical ingredient (API) and culminating in its incorporation into a suitable dosage form. Initially, the API, possessing inherent medicinal properties, is rigorously synthesized or extracted, ensuring purity and consistency. Subsequently, this potent ingredient undergoes formulation, a crucial step involving the combination of the API with fillers - substances that influence longevity, bioavailability, and patient adherence. These excipients might include binders for tablet formation, diluents to achieve appropriate volume, flow aids to ease processing, and decomposers to facilitate drug release. The resulting mixture is then transformed into the desired dosage form, be it tablets, granules, or solutions, each chosen to optimize delivery and therapeutic efficacy. Throughout the entire process, stringent quality controls are applied to guarantee both the safety and effectiveness of the finished product.
